The Konark Wheel, a magnificent selfie point in Berhampur, stands as a captivating tribute to India’s rich cultural heritage, drawing travelers eager to capture its intricate artistry. Inspired by the iconic Sun Temple’s legendary chariot wheel, this meticulously crafted replica offers visitors a glimpse into Odisha’s architectural brilliance while serving as a perfect backdrop for memorable photographs. As one of India’s most visually striking attractions, the Konark Wheel embodies the country’s timeless allure, blending history, craftsmanship, and modern tourism in a single, mesmerizing landmark.
